EDITORS COMMENTS
This print showcases the ancient Greek statue of Asclepius, the revered god of medicine and healing. The statue, which hails from the Museum of Epidaurus in the Peloponnese region of Greece, is a testament to the rich cultural history and artistic prowess of ancient civilizations. Asclepius is depicted as a mature man, clad in a long robe, holding a staff adorned with a serpent entwined around it. The serpent, a symbol of healing and renewal, is a prominent feature in the mythology surrounding Asclepius. According to legend, the god could heal any ailment, and the serpent was believed to possess the power to bring the dead back to life. The statue's intricate details and lifelike features are a testament to the exceptional craftsmanship of ancient Greek artists. The serene expression on Asclepius' face conveys a sense of wisdom and compassion, further emphasizing his role as a healer and protector. The Museum of Epidaurus, where this statue is housed, is an archaeological site and open-air museum located in the ancient city of Epidaurus. The site is renowned for its impressive theater, which is still in use today for cultural events and performances. The museum itself contains a vast collection of artifacts and sculptures, providing valuable insights into the history and culture of ancient Greece.
